Employee Handbook

  • Employees should arrive at the office by 10:00 AM regularly and in any case, by 11.00 AM at the latest.
  • If an employee is going to be late, he/she should inform them about the same by phone call to manager and a message to the office group. Failure to inform the same will result in a fine.
  • Late comers will have to ensure that they complete nine hours in office.
  • If an employee does not complete 9 hrs for more than 2 days in a week, then the difference will be accumulated and if at the end of the month, it crosses 4 and 1/2 hrs, 1⁄2 day leave will be considered.
  • If an employee needs to leave early, they can complete 7 hours and logout once a week. They will have to compensate for the remaining 2 hours during the rest of the week. 
  • At the end of the month, a total of all hours worked will be calculated. If the total worked hours are more than the standard hours, overtime will be calculated if the hours are more that 4.30 hours (only for approved overtime). Similarly, if the hours are less than standard hours, leave will be calculated if the difference in hours is more that 4.30 hours.
  • To apply for leave, employees should send an email to their Manager stating the details of the leave along with the reason for leave.
  • Employees should ensure that at least one Company Director is kept in CC. The Manager will reply whether the leave is approved or rejected and why. The leave will only be sanctioned when approved by the management.
  • In case of emergency, employees should inform the Manager or one of the directors by phone or SMS and send the mail after joining back in the office. Failure to get the leave approved will result in leave being treated as unpaid leave. 
  • If an employee does not rejoin office on the date of re-joining mentioned in the leave request email then after 3 days from the expected date of re-joining first notice will be sent to the employee to rejoin or communicate with the company or else after a further 4 days employee will be sent a termination letter. If he /she rejoins after the first notice a memo will be given that if a second such incident occurs strict action will be taken.
  • Long leave limit – Company will allow one paid long leave, including Saturday and Sunday, thrice per year on special request. All saved up paid leave may be utilized in one long leave. If the number of days in long leave is more than the available paid leaves, remaining days will be unpaid leave. 
  • Please refer to the Leave policy document for all overtime, compensatory off and leave related rules.
  • Long leave will not be granted close to a project deadline. In this case, short duration leave will be granted only in case of emergency. If unapproved leave is taken then it will be treated as unpaid.

On any day, if an employee does not complete at least seven hours in office, that day will be considered as a half day for that employee. In case an employee wishes to take a half day, prior intimation of the same by email, in the same format as that for leave, is expected.

Note that if an employee does not complete nine hours for two consecutive working days or more than two days in a week, it will be considered a half day.

On a half day, employees will have to work for 4.30 hours. Of which, 4 hours is working time and half hour is lunch time.

Dress codes for employees are formal clothes from Monday to Thursday and casual on Fridays.

Formal for men: Shirts, Trousers and Formal shoes.

Formal for women: Salwar kameez, Saree and formal western wear.

Casual wear should include full length clothes.

All employees’ performance will be calculated as per their monthly performance based on tasks assigned and completed per week and time duration taken. All employees have to fill up their timesheets on Odoo on a daily basis. 

There will be frequent meetings of each team on respective projects during which estimated task completion and actual progress will be evaluated and future strategy will be discussed. All team members should discuss their issues and concerns during these meetings. This meeting will be conducted at a date and time mutually decided by team members. During these meetings, deadlines and milestones will be set. Deadlines and delivery dates set must be reasonable and achievable. Once set, deadlines must be met in all circumstances.

Employees will have to create an account on Jira and Slack. Employees will be assigned tasks on Jira and Slack and employees should be always logged in to Jira and Slack. Employees are requested to keep their tasks updated at all times in Jira and Slack. Team Leader should write the tasks into Jira and Slack as and when they are assigned and the employee will update his/her tasks when they are completed.

Employees can take a one hour break for lunch as per their convenience. Lunch break must not extend beyond one hour. If an employee needs a longer lunch break then the employee will have to adjust working hours accordingly. 

Tea or coffee and snacks (biscuits) are available in the office all day. If an employee wants other snacks, they can buy and store them in the office kitchen for personal use.

Employees are strictly not allowed to use personal pendrives, CDs/DVDs, Portable Hard Disks, media cards or any other data transfer devices. In case an employee wishes to transfer data they can use internal LAN or the employee should inform the Manager  and make use of office devices only.

Employees must use company email for all official conversations. Usage of personal email is not allowed. 

It is a violation of policy for any employee to jeopardize the operation or interests of the company through the use of alcohol and other mind altering substances. Possession or consumption of alcoholic beverages is prohibited at the workplace. Arriving at work while under the influence is strictly prohibited.

 If any employee is experiencing personal problems that may be impacting their ability to effectively perform their duties, the company is willing to allow them unpaid leave of up to 30 days for treatment. With the assurance that confidentiality will be maintained as to the nature of their problem and their treatment. But, they must inform the company of the steps taken towards treatment and provide regular updates.

  • The company does not permit lending personal vehicles to others for office use.
  • If an employee shares a vehicle with another employee for official travel, it is at their own risk, and they will be personally liable in case of accidents or damages.

Employees are encouraged to foster professional relationships and engage in social interactions that contribute to a positive work environment. However, it is imperative that these interactions do not compromise work performance or the effective functioning of the workplace. Personal relationships, including romantic ones, must be managed with the utmost professionalism to mitigate any risks of favoritism, bias, ethical concerns, and conflicts of interest. Employees must seek guidance from the next level of administration when in doubt.

Any romantic relationships involving an individual who is engaged or married are deemed inappropriate and will not be tolerated under any circumstances. Failure to adhere to this policy will result in disciplinary action, up to and including termination of employment. Employees are expected to maintain the highest standards of conduct to ensure a respectful and productive work environment.
